What is Indeed Career Scout?

Indeed Career Scout is Indeed’s AI-powered career coaching tool built directly into the Indeed mobile app. It’s designed to help you explore career paths, find jobs, optimize your resume, and practice for interviews through a chat-based interface.

The tool is free for now and only available on the Indeed app. You can’t access it from desktop or mobile web.

Core Features

Career Path Discovery

Career Scout offers a career exploration quiz that analyzes your skills and interests to suggest potential career paths. It shows you job responsibilities, salary ranges, and skills needed for different roles.

The system can recommend careers outside your current field. It provides transition plans with specific next steps if you want to make a career change.

AI Job Search Assistant

You search for jobs by chatting in natural language instead of using traditional filters. The AI interprets what you’re looking for and suggests matching positions.

 

You can ask questions like “Show jobs in my area with part-time schedules” or “Help me find remote jobs in software development.” The system pulls from Indeed’s job database and filters results based on your conversation.

AI Resume Builder

The platform generates resumes based on your profile and tailors them to specific job descriptions. It adds relevant keywords and adjusts your experience to match what employers want.

Resumes created through Career Scout save directly to your Indeed profile. They replace any existing Indeed resume you have.

Application Auto-Fill

Career Scout can automatically fill out job applications using information from your Indeed profile. This works for jobs that match your qualifications.

You still need to review applications before submission. The feature saves time on repetitive form fields but doesn’t fully automate the application process like dedicated auto-apply platforms.

Application Tracking

You can monitor your application status through the My Jobs dashboard. It centralizes all your Indeed applications in one place.

The tracking shows which jobs you’ve applied to and any responses you’ve received. You can also schedule interviews directly through the interface.

Pricing

Career Scout is free for now – no subscription or payment required. It includes career exploration, job search, resume building, mock interviews, and application auto-fill.

However, Indeed has plans to introduce a paid version. The platform will likely shift to a freemium model where some features stay free while others require payment.

Even while it’s free, you’re working within constraints. You’re limited to Indeed’s job database, mobile-only access, and you still manually review and submit every application yourself.

How Does Career Scout Work?


Step 1: Download the Indeed Mobile App

Career Scout is only available on mobile. You’ll need to download the Indeed app from the App Store (iOS) or Google Play (Android).

If you already have the Indeed app, make sure it’s updated to the latest version. Career Scout won’t appear in older versions.


Step 2: Create or Complete Your Indeed Profile

You need an Indeed account to use Career Scout. If you don’t have one, sign up through the app.

The more complete your profile, the better Career Scout performs. Add your work experience, skills, education, and any certifications you have.


Step 3: Enable Employer Visibility

Navigate to your profile settings and toggle “Employers can find you” to on. This should show as green when active.

This step allows Career Scout to match you with relevant opportunities. You’ll also set your basic job preferences here.


Step 4: Set Your Job Preferences

Define what you’re looking for: job titles, location, work type, schedule, and salary expectations. Career Scout uses these parameters to filter job recommendations.

You can adjust these preferences later. They’re not locked once you set them.


Step 5: Access Career Scout

Tap the Career Scout button in the bottom menu of the Indeed app. It’s clearly labeled and easy to spot.

You’ll see a chat interface with options to find jobs, explore careers, get company insights, or try a mock interview. Choose where you want to start.


Step 6: Interact Through Chat

Career Scout works through conversation. Type your questions or select from suggested prompts to guide the interaction.

The AI will ask clarifying questions to narrow down what you need. Answer them to get more relevant results.


Step 7: Review Job Matches

When Career Scout finds jobs, you’ll see them listed with match percentages and key details like salary, location, and company ratings. Scroll through the options.

Click on any job to see the full description. You can save jobs for later or apply immediately.


Step 8: Apply or Auto-Fill Applications

For jobs you want to pursue, Career Scout can auto-fill the application using your profile information. Review what it filled in before submitting.

Some applications require additional information the AI can’t complete. You’ll need to fill those sections manually.


Step 9: Track Your Applications

All your applications appear in the My Jobs dashboard. You can see which companies you’ve applied to and check for responses.

Interview invitations and employer messages show up here too. You can schedule interviews directly through the interface.

❌ Cons of Indeed Career Scout

  • Mobile-only access – Can’t use on desktop or mobile web.
  • Limited to Indeed’s job database – Missing jobs posted directly on company career pages.
  • Still requires manual work – You review and submit every application yourself.
  • Basic filtering through chat – No advanced options like timezone or keyword searches.
  • Doesn’t learn from your behavior – No adaptation based on which jobs you apply to or skip.
  • One search at a time – No parallel job hunts with different criteria.
  • Locked to Indeed only – Can’t help with jobs found on other platforms.
  • Chat can feel repetitive – Sometimes asking questions it should already know.
